About CLIMB Theatre Inc
CLIMB's mission is to create and perform plays, classes, and other works that inspire and propel people, especially young people, toward actions that benefit themselves, each other, and their communities. What Is the Cost of Living Near Minneapolis?

Understanding the cost of living near Minneapolis is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at CLIMB Theatre Inc.
Minneapolis' Cost of Living Index is approximately 104.8 (4.8% more expensive than US average; 7.9% more than MN average). Major city, vibrant, housing costs above US avg, cold winters (high heating). Metro Transit.
